Lower Columbia April 29

The April 29 game against Lower Columbia was a three hour game, full of dispute against calls made by the umpires.

Although the Raider men started out ahead, soon bad calls put the men behind two runs. Several goods plays were made by the Raiders, as well as some interesting decisions by the coaches.

In the top of the 8th Jake Phillips was switched out for the first baseman Josh Potter. Potter proceeded to walk the batter.
While Phillips was still pitching he brought a controversial play to the umpires attention the caused the other team to lose a run. This caused an uproar from the other teams fans, who were very vocal to start with.
In the top of the ninth Coach Mike was ejected from the game, because of a call made. After a roughly 15 minute argument the coach was ejected.

Strictly from a spectators point of view this game had the most colorful language of any game attended this year. From both players and coaches.

Pierce lost the first game by 2 runs.

The Raider men however did take the win in the second game with a final score of 8-2. This game was not quite as interesting as the first game, but had slightly better language.

The Raiders broke there undefeated streak but good things are still to come in this season for them.
